Foundation pile mapping and positioning equipment for engineering construction
Technical Field
The utility model relates to a positioning device technical field specifically is a foundation pile mapping positioning device that engineering construction used.
Background
In the process of engineering construction, for example, in the construction of a base such as a house, the position of each fixed point needs to be located by using a foundation pile, so as to ensure the accuracy in the construction process, and at present, a surveying and mapping instrument is generally used for surveying and locating the installation position of the foundation pile.
Surveying instrument is generally supported by multiunit supporting leg and is placed in the building place, but surveying instrument is relatively poor in the stability of placing the in-process, the condition of skew appears easily, influences surveying instrument's survey and drawing precision.
The main reason that above-mentioned problem appears lies in because the rising that uses the surveying instrument personnel is different, the angle that the multiunit supporting leg required support also has the difference, open angle when great between the multiunit supporting leg, the support focus of this supporting leg changes, can not reduce its focus according to the angle condition of supporting leg and improve the support stability of supporting leg, and the center department of traditional multiunit supporting leg does not set up corresponding stable state, be in relatively independent state between the feasible multiunit supporting leg, can not effectively increase the stability in the surveying instrument use, influence the accuracy that the surveying instrument measured the structure, to above-mentioned condition, we provide a foundation pile mapping positioning device that engineering construction used.

Detailed Description
The embodiment of the utility model discloses foundation pile mapping and positioning equipment that engineering construction used, as shown in fig. 1-4, include:
footstock 1, the upper surface of footstock 1 is provided with surveying instrument 102, a survey and drawing for foundation pile location and installation position, supporting leg 101, the setting is at footstock 1 lower extreme, a support for surveying instrument 102, this surveying instrument 102 is when using, support the ground of placing at the building site through three supporting legs 101 of the three group that footstock 1 department set up, then survey and draw through surveying instrument 102's intelligence, so that survey and draw the area to the building site, and then can install the foundation pile location of engineering construction usefulness in corresponding position according to the position after the survey and draw location.
According to the attached drawings 2-3, the lower surface of the footstock 1 in the device is provided with a stabilizing mechanism 2, the stabilizing mechanism 2 corresponds to the center of the footstock 1, the stabilizing mechanism is used for increasing the stability of placing the surveying instrument 102, the stabilizing mechanism 2 comprises a hollow cylinder 201, a lifting rope 202 and a balancing weight 203, the lower end of the footstock 1 is provided with the hollow cylinder 201, the lower surface of the hollow cylinder 201 is provided with the balancing weight 203 through the lifting rope 202, the placing gravity center of the surveying instrument 102 is increased, the upper surface of the balancing weight 203 is provided with a level 204 used for horizontal surveying and mapping, the balancing weight 203, the centers of the footstock 1 and the surveying instrument 102 are located on the same vertical horizontal line, when the supporting angles of the three groups of supporting legs 101 are large, the balancing weight 203 can increase the weight of the gravity center of the whole device, the surveying instrument 102 is further stable as a whole, the gravity center offset of the supporting legs 101 under the external action is reduced, the surveying instrument 102 is caused to offset, and the surveying and positioning accuracy of the surveying instrument 102 is influenced.
According to the attached drawings 2-3, an adjusting mechanism 3 is arranged between the lower surface of a hollow cylinder 201 and the lower surface of a top seat 1 in the device, and is used for adjusting the gravity center position of a balancing weight 203 under different support angles of a surveying instrument 102, the adjusting mechanism 3 comprises a threaded column 301 and a threaded ring 302, the lower surface of the top seat 1 is provided with the threaded column 301, the threaded ring 302 is sleeved on the outer surface of the threaded column 301 in a threaded manner, the top end of the hollow cylinder 201 is connected with the threaded ring 302, the distance between the hollow cylinder 201 provided with the balancing weight 203 and the top seat 1 can be adjusted through the threaded adjusting function of the threaded column 301 and the threaded ring 302, further the arrangement position of the balancing weight 203 can meet the requirement that the surveying instrument 102 under different support angles of supporting legs 101 is stably placed, the hollow cylinder 201 is movably sleeved on the outer surface of the threaded column 301, a limiting plate 303 used for limiting movement of the threaded ring 302 is arranged at the bottom end of the threaded column 301, and the limiting function of the limiting plate 303 is used for preventing the threaded ring 302 and the hollow cylinder 201 from being separated from the threaded column 301.
According to the attached drawings 3-4, the lower surface of the threaded ring 302 in the device is provided with the limiting ring 304, the limiting ring 304 rotates on the upper surface of the hollow cylinder 201 in a limiting mode, the upper surface of the hollow cylinder 201 is provided with the limiting groove 305 used for limiting rotation of the limiting ring 304, and through the action of the limiting ring 304 and the limiting groove 305, the threaded ring 302 can be enabled to rotate in the process that the hollow cylinder 201 provided with the balancing weight 203 cannot rotate along with the limiting ring, so that the balancing weight 203 cannot rotate more, and the effect of stabilizing the balancing weight of the hollow cylinder is affected.
The working principle is as follows:
when the counterweight block 203 is in an initial state, the hollow cylinder 201 installed at the upper end of the counterweight block 203 is sleeved on the outer surface of the threaded column 301, and the threaded ring 302 connected with the upper surface of the hollow cylinder 201 is positioned on the outer surface of one end of the threaded column 301 close to the top seat 1.
This foundation pile mapping and positioning equipment that engineering construction used when using, at first with this footstock 1 and supporting leg 101 that are provided with surveying instrument 102 remove to the required building site that carries out the survey and drawing, then support surveying instrument 102 through multiunit supporting leg 101 and set up the ground at building site, then can change the contained angle between multiunit supporting leg 101 according to the spacing of different personnel's height.
Further, when the support angle between the multiunit supporting leg 101 is great, this moment multiunit supporting leg 101 moves down surveying instrument 102's support focus, consequently accessible handle drives the screw ring 302 of the 1 lower surface screw thread post 301 department of footstock and rotates, make the pushing action at screw ring 302, hollow section of thick bamboo 201 with its spacing connection moves down gradually, and then make the balancing weight 203 downstream that hollow section of thick bamboo 201 lower extreme set up, so that move down multiunit supporting leg 101's focus, improve this surveying instrument 102's that supports through supporting leg 101 stability of placing, and accessible spirit level 204 looks over its horizontality.
In addition, carry out spacing connection through spacing ring 304 and spacing groove 305 between this in-process screw ring 302 and the hollow section of thick bamboo 201 upper surface for at screw ring 302 in the rotation process, the hollow section of thick bamboo 201 that is provided with balancing weight 203 can not rotate along with it, and then makes balancing weight 203 can not carry out more rotation, reduces rocking by a wide margin of balancing weight 203.
Finally, intelligent surveying and mapping are carried out on the building site by placing the stable surveying and mapping instrument 102, so that foundation piles for engineering construction can be positioned and installed at corresponding positions according to the positions after surveying and mapping.
